hello I am new to RC construction.
I am starting with a d5 seen a lot of different ideas and have changed my mind several times.I will be using brass and copper on most of the dozer. It is easy to get at the hardware store and I can solder it so I don't need a welder. I was going to use a Tamiya double gear box. But that thought didn't last long lol will be ordering some gear motors soon along with a sabertooth and 6ch. Not %100 on lift electronics yet probably gonna do a servo screw drive for lift and turning the blade. Here is some of my progress.
